Overview

Entering the masonry trade in Mount Pleasant, MI, typically begins with an apprenticeship, which combines hands-on experience with classroom learning,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ships last about four to five years, requiring many hours of training under licensed professionals.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reports 762,600 masonry workers nationwide, with a median annual wage of $53,010, and projects a 0% job growth from 2023 to 2033. Apprentices earn an average of $74.40 per week in Mount Pleasant, with a potential for higher earnings through specialization and career advancement. The masonry trade offers a stable career option with moderate growth prospects, ensuring a steady need for new entrants to the profession.
